Rashmika Mandanna Set to Resume Work After Hip Injury, Says She Will Miss Her Time at Home Actress Rashmika Mandanna has shared a health update stating she is ready to return to work following a hip injury sustained earlier this year. Sharing glimpses of her recovery period on social media, she admitted she will miss the quiet time spent at home. Actor Rashmika Mandanna is finally prepared to step back onto film sets following a severe hip injury that halted her busy production schedule earlier this year. The injury occurred during a demanding dance sequence shoot for the film 'Maisa', forcing the actress to take an extended break from acting to focus on her health and recovery. Roughly a month after opening up about the pain and severity of the condition, she has shared a reassuring update with her followers, confirming that a return to active filming is imminent while also expressing nostalgia for the quiet domestic moments she is leaving behind. Embracing the Slow Life During Recovery Taking to social media, Rashmika Mandanna posted a new carousel of images and videos capturing her quiet days spent resting with loved ones during her rehabilitation. The snapshots feature her engaged in various domestic activities, from performing rituals and playing with her pet dog to solving picture puzzles and relaxing while taking in the views of her garden. Through the post, she reflected on how much she has valued this pause in her fast-paced career, noting in her caption that she is heading back to work soon but will definitely miss the peaceful routine she cultivated at home. Upcoming Projects and Challenging Roles Before the injury temporarily paused her career momentum, the actress was juggling multiple high-profile film projects simultaneously. Her prominent upcoming releases include 'Ranbaali' and 'Maisa'. The latter is an emotional action thriller set against the backdrop of the Gond tribe, where she takes on the central role of a Gond woman. This gritty character promises a daring departure from the lighter and more mainstream roles she has previously portrayed on the big screen. Reuniting on Screen in 'Ranbaali' Among her major upcoming releases is the Telugu period drama 'Ranbaali', where she stars alongside Vijay Deverakonda. Directed by Rahul Sankrityan, the film is set during the British Raj and draws inspiration from lesser-known chapters of Indian history for its fictional narrative. The much-anticipated project is scheduled to hit theaters on September 11.
